Hello Games confirms No Man's Sky delay

Saturday, May 28, 2016 | 16:53 GMT
person
by
Ray


In a recent announcement Hello Games has confirmed that the release of No Man's Sky has been delayed. The sci-fi adventure game was supposed to release on June 21st but is now set to release on August 9th, seven weeks later than originally planned. We first reported on the delay last thursday, when employees as an American store were instructed to hide the game's original release date on promotion material.

"As we approached our final deadlines, we realised that some key moments needed extra polish to bring them up to our standards. I have had to make the tough choice to delay the game for a few weeks to allow us to deliver something special." said Sean Murray, founder of Hello Games, in the announcement.

"We understand that this news is disappointing. Making this game is the hardest thing I’ve ever done in my life, but we are so close now, and we’re prepared to make the tough choices to get it right." Murray added.

No Man's Sky is now set to release August 9th in the US and August 10th in Europe for PC and Playstation 4.
